服务器搭建云手机详细教程
在当今数字化时代,云技术的应用越来越广泛。云手机作为一种新兴的技术,为用户提供了更加便捷、高效的移动设备使用体验。本文将详细介绍如何使用服务器搭建云手机,让您轻松掌握这一技术。
一、准备工作
在开始搭建云手机之前,我们需要做好以下准备工作:
1. 服务器选择
首先,您需要选择一台适合搭建云手机的服务器。服务器的性能和配置将直接影响云手机的运行效果。建议选择具有较高性能的服务器,如具有多核处理器、大容量内存和高速存储的服务器。同时,您还需要考虑服务器的网络带宽,以确保云手机能够流畅地进行数据传输。
2. 操作系统安装
选择好服务器后,您需要安装操作系统。常见的服务器操作系统有 Linux(如 CentOS、Ubuntu 等)和 Windows Server。这里我们以 CentOS 为例,介绍操作系统的安装过程。
(1)下载 CentOS 镜像文件
您可以从 CentOS 官方网站下载最新的镜像文件。选择适合您服务器架构的版本(如 x86_64),并将其下载到本地计算机。
(2)制作启动盘
使用工具(如 Rufus)将下载的镜像文件制作成启动盘。将启动盘插入服务器的 USB 接口,并启动服务器。
(3)安装 CentOS
在服务器启动时,进入 BIOS 设置,将启动顺序设置为从 USB 设备启动。然后,按照 CentOS 安装向导的提示进行操作,完成操作系统的安装。
3. 相关软件安装
安装完操作系统后,您还需要安装一些相关的软件,如 Docker、KVM 等。这些软件将为云手机的搭建提供必要的支持。
(1)安装 Docker
Docker 是一种容器化技术,可以方便地部署和管理应用程序。您可以按照 Docker 官方文档的指示,在 CentOS 上安装 Docker。
(2)安装 KVM
KVM(Kernel-based Virtual Machine)是一种基于内核的虚拟机技术,用于创建和管理虚拟机。您可以使用以下命令在 CentOS 上安装 KVM:
sudo yum install qemu-kvm libvirt virt-install bridge-utils sudo systemctl start libvirtd sudo systemctl enable libvirtd二、搭建云手机环境
完成准备工作后,我们可以开始搭建云手机环境:
1. 创建虚拟机
使用 KVM 技术创建虚拟机,作为云手机的运行环境。您可以使用 virt-install 命令创建虚拟机,例如:
sudo virt-install --name=cloud_phone --ram=2048 --vcpus=2 --disk path=/var/lib/libvirt/images/cloud_phone.img,size=20 --network bridge=virbr0 --graphics vnc,listen=0.0.0.0 --os-type=linux --os-variant=rhel7 --cdrom /path/to/installation_iso在上述命令中,您需要根据实际情况修改虚拟机的名称、内存、CPU 核心数、磁盘大小、网络设置和安装镜像的路径。
2. 安装操作系统
创建虚拟机后,您需要为其安装操作系统。您可以通过 VNC 客户端连接到虚拟机的控制台,按照操作系统的安装向导进行操作,完成操作系统的安装。
3. 配置网络
为了使云手机能够正常访问网络,您需要为虚拟机配置网络。您可以在虚拟机的操作系统中,设置网络连接为桥接模式,使其能够直接连接到服务器所在的网络。
4. 安装云手机软件
在虚拟机中安装云手机软件,如 Anbox、Genymotion 等。这些软件可以模拟 Android 操作系统,为用户提供云手机的功能。您可以按照软件的官方文档进行安装和配置。
三、优化云手机性能
搭建好云手机环境后,您还可以通过一些优化措施来提高云手机的性能:
1. 调整资源分配
根据云手机的实际使用情况,您可以调整虚拟机的资源分配,如增加内存、CPU 核心数等,以提高云手机的运行速度。
2. 优化网络设置
优化服务器的网络设置,如调整网络带宽、启用 QoS 等,以确保云手机能够流畅地进行数据传输。
3. 安装性能优化工具
在虚拟机中安装性能优化工具,如清理垃圾文件、优化系统设置等,以提高云手机的性能和稳定性。
四、安全设置
在搭建云手机的过程中,安全是至关重要的。您需要采取一些安全措施来保护云手机和用户数据的安全:
1. 防火墙设置
在服务器上设置防火墙,限制对云手机服务的访问,只允许授权的用户和 IP 地址进行访问。
2. 数据加密
对云手机中的用户数据进行加密,以防止数据泄露。您可以使用加密软件或操作系统提供的加密功能来实现数据加密。
3. 定期更新
定期更新服务器的操作系统、软件和云手机软件,以修复可能存在的安全漏洞。
五、总结
通过以上步骤,您可以成功地使用服务器搭建云手机。搭建云手机需要一定的技术知识和经验,但只要您按照本文的教程进行操作,相信您一定能够顺利完成搭建。云手机技术为用户提供了更加便捷、高效的移动设备使用体验,具有广阔的应用前景。希望本文对您有所帮助,祝您搭建成功!